The video discusses the current trends in equity and bond markets, focusing on Valley's financial situation. Valley has $60 billion in debt, with bond prices falling and yields rising. The recent dam collapse, the second in three years, has unknown ramifications on Valley's financial health. The company, already at the lowest investment grade, is under review for a potential downgrade by S&P. This situation raises concerns about the broader market, particularly the Triple B tier of investment grade bonds, and the risks associated with them.
